Scientific Linux Security Update : squirrelmail on SL5.x (noarch) (20130108)
The SquirrelMail security update SLSA-2012:0103 did not, unlike the erratum text stated, correct the CVE-2010-2813 issue, a flaw in the way SquirrelMail handled failed log in attempts. A user preference file was created when attempting to log in with a password containing an 8-bit character, even...

Scientific Linux Security Update : squirrelmail on SL3.x, SL4.x, SL5.x i386/x86_64
A server-side code injection flaw was found in the SquirrelMail 'mapypalias' function. If SquirrelMail was configured to retrieve a user's IMAP server address from a Network Information Service NIS server via the 'mapypalias' function, an unauthenticated, remote attacker using a specially crafted...
Scientific Linux Security Update : squirrelmail on SL3.x, SL4.x, SL5.x i386/x86_64
The Red Hat SquirrelMail packages provided by the RHSA-2009:0010 advisory introduced a session handling flaw. Users who logged back into SquirrelMail without restarting their web browsers were assigned fixed session identifiers. A remote attacker could make use of that flaw to hijack user session...
